I've bought a Vintera Mustang a while ago but unfortunately one of the slide switch doesn't work properly.
I've searched online a replacement part but the only one I've found is the switchcraft one.
But the black part of the switch is too high and gets in the way of my hand when I'm playing.
On this picture, the original one is on the left, the new one on the right.
Do you know where I can find the correct switch (the left one) ?

The switch in the Vintera 60s Mustang is the 0094569000 switch, which doesn't seem to be available through the usual aftermarket channels (Riley, Angela, Guitarpartsfactory etc).
